WebMay 13, 2024 · Data governance: a business strategy. If data management is the logistics of data, data governance is the strategy of data. Data governance should feel bigger and more holistic than data management because it is: as an important business program, governance requires policy, best reached by consensus across the company. WebData governance (DG) is the overall management of the availability, usability, integrity and security of data used in an enterprise. A sound data governance program includes a … WebData governance definition. Data governance is a system for defining who within an organization has authority and control over data assets and how those data assets may …
